Hey.. Question:

I've updated recently from DVS7 to Cross, it's works great, except for one thing:

i like to scroll through my files and media using the up/down/left/right commands on the keyboard of my laptop, and then select a track with 'A' or 'B'. Now, when i do that in Cross, and after the track selecting i want to use an other command which i selected for ex. the instant looping, i first have to click with mouse/cursor on the upper halve of the screen, where the two players are shown.. It seems like Cross sees the upper and lower halve as two seperated windows, and i have to select one to be able to us my selected keyboard commands in that screen..

I never had this problem in DVS7..

Yeah you have to select either the top window, or the medialist window to control either commands.
You can still map keys in Cross, and i can load either deck a or b with a shortcut key, no matter what window is highlighted. Have a look preferences>keyboard>player A (and Player B) to assign keys to loading. ;)
